source: rtems/contrib/crossrpms/gdb/base-gdb.add @ c3af37c

4.104.114.84.95
Last change on this file since c3af37c was c3af37c, checked in by Ralf Corsepius <ralf.corsepius@…>, on 03/17/06 at 13:13:46

Use %sysdir instead of %if %_prefix ==|!= /usr

  • Property mode set to 100644
File size: 2.0 KB
Line 
1%if %{build_infos}
2# ==============================================================
3# rtems-base-gdb
4# ==============================================================
5%package -n @rpmprefix@rtems@osversion@-base-gdb
6Summary:      base package for rtems gdb
7Group: Development/Tools
8Requires(post):         /sbin/install-info
9Requires(preun):        /sbin/install-info
10
11%description -n @rpmprefix@rtems@osversion@-base-gdb
12
13RTEMS is an open source operating system for embedded systems.
14
15This is the base for gdb regardless of target CPU.
16
17%post -n @rpmprefix@rtems@osversion@-base-gdb
18  /sbin/install-info --info-dir=%{_infodir} %{_infodir}/gdb.info.gz
19%if "%{gdb_version}" < "6.3"
20  /sbin/install-info --info-dir=%{_infodir} %{_infodir}/mmalloc.info.gz
21%endif
22%if "%{gdb_version}" >= "5.0"
23  /sbin/install-info --info-dir=%{_infodir} %{_infodir}/gdbint.info.gz
24  /sbin/install-info --info-dir=%{_infodir} %{_infodir}/stabs.info.gz
25%endif
26%if "{gdb_version}" >= "6.0"
27  /sbin/install-info --info-dir=%{_infodir} %{_infodir}/annotate.info.gz
28%endif
29
30%preun -n @rpmprefix@rtems@osversion@-base-gdb
31if [ $1 -eq 0 ]; then
32  /sbin/install-info --delete --info-dir=%{_infodir} %{_infodir}/gdb.info.gz
33%if "%{gdb_version}" < "6.3"
34  /sbin/install-info --delete --info-dir=%{_infodir} %{_infodir}/mmalloc.info.gz
35%endif
36%if "%{gdb_version}" >= "5.0"
37  /sbin/install-info --delete --info-dir=%{_infodir} %{_infodir}/gdbint.info.gz
38  /sbin/install-info --delete --info-dir=%{_infodir} %{_infodir}/stabs.info.gz
39%endif
40%if "{gdb_version}" >= "6.0"
41  /sbin/install-info --delete --info-dir=%{_infodir} %{_infodir}/annotate.info.gz
42%endif
43fi
44
45%files -n @rpmprefix@rtems@osversion@-base-gdb
46%defattr(-,root,root)
47%sysdir %{_infodir}
48%ghost %{_infodir}/dir
49%{_infodir}/gdb.info*
50
51# FIXME: When had mmalloc.info been removed?
52%if "%{gdb_version}" < "6.3"
53%{_infodir}/mmalloc.info*
54%endif
55# FIXME: When had gdbint and stabs been introduced?
56%if "%{gdb_version}" >= "5.0"
57%{_infodir}/gdbint.info*
58%{_infodir}/stabs.info*
59%endif
60
61%if "{gdb_version}" >= "6.0"
62%{_infodir}/annotate.info*
63%endif
64
65%endif
Note: See TracBrowser for help on using the repository browser.